news 2026/5/26 5:36:11

Cursor免费版 vs 传统IDE:开发效率对比分析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Cursor免费版 vs 传统IDE:开发效率对比分析

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个对比项目,分别使用Cursor免费版和传统IDE(如VS Code)完成相同的开发任务(例如实现一个简单的REST API)。记录以下数据:1. 代码编写时间;2. 调试时间;3. 代码质量评分。使用Python(Flask)或Node.js实现,并生成详细的对比报告,突出Cursor免费版在效率上的优势。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

Cursor免费版 vs 传统IDE:开发效率对比分析

最近在开发一个简单的REST API项目时,我决定做个有趣的实验:分别使用Cursor免费版和传统IDE(VS Code)来完成相同的开发任务,看看两者在开发效率上到底有多大差异。这个对比让我对AI辅助编程工具有了全新的认识。

测试环境与项目说明

我选择了一个典型的后端开发场景:构建一个用户管理系统的REST API,包含用户注册、登录、信息查询和更新等基本功能。为了确保对比的公平性,我制定了以下测试方案:

  1. 使用相同的技术栈:Python + Flask框架
  2. 实现完全相同的功能需求
  3. 记录每个环节的耗时和遇到的问题
  4. 最终对代码质量进行评分

开发效率对比

1. 代码编写时间

在VS Code环境下,我需要: - 手动编写所有路由处理函数 - 自行设计数据库模型 - 实现各种业务逻辑 - 处理请求参数验证

整个过程大约花费了3小时,其中大部分时间用在查阅文档和调试语法上。

而在Cursor免费版中,情况完全不同: - 通过自然语言描述需求,AI能快速生成基础代码框架 - 自动补全功能可以预测我的编码意图 - 常见模式(如JWT认证)可以直接生成 - 最终编写时间缩短到仅1小时

2. 调试时间

传统IDE的调试过程: - 需要手动设置断点 - 反复运行测试用例 - 通过日志排查问题 - 平均调试时间约45分钟

Cursor免费版的调试体验: - AI能即时指出潜在的错误 - 提供修复建议 - 解释异常原因 - 调试时间减少到15分钟

3. 代码质量评分

我邀请了两位资深开发者对两份代码进行盲评(满分10分):

VS Code版本: - 可读性:7分 - 可维护性:6分 - 性能:7分 - 安全性:6分

Cursor免费版版本: - 可读性:9分 - 可维护性:8分 - 性能:8分 - 安全性:8分

关键效率提升点分析

通过这次对比,我发现Cursor免费版在以下几个方面显著提升了开发效率:

  1. 智能代码生成:描述需求即可获得可运行代码,减少了大量重复劳动
  2. 上下文感知:AI能理解项目整体结构,提供更准确的建议
  3. 即时错误检测:编码过程中就能发现潜在问题,而非运行时才暴露
  4. 知识整合:内置了大量最佳实践,避免了新手常见错误

实际开发中的体验差异

使用传统IDE时,我经常需要: - 在不同浏览器标签间切换查阅文档 - 复制粘贴样板代码 - 反复修改语法错误 - 手动测试各种边界条件

而Cursor免费版让这些过程变得流畅: - 文档查询可以直接在编辑器内完成 - 样板代码自动生成 - 语法错误实时提示 - 边界条件建议自动提供

适合使用Cursor免费版的场景

根据我的体验,以下情况特别适合使用Cursor免费版: - 快速原型开发 - 学习新技术时的代码示例 - 日常业务逻辑实现 - 代码重构和优化 - 文档生成和注释编写

总结与建议

这次对比实验清楚地展示了AI辅助编程工具在提升开发效率方面的巨大潜力。Cursor免费版通过智能代码生成、实时错误检测和上下文感知等功能,将我的开发时间缩短了约60%,同时提高了代码质量。

对于开发者来说,我的建议是: - 将Cursor免费版作为日常开发的辅助工具 - 用于快速验证想法和生成基础代码 - 但仍需保持对生成代码的审查和理解 - 与传统IDE配合使用效果更佳

如果你想体验这种高效的开发方式,可以试试InsCode(快马)平台,它提供了类似的AI辅助编程体验,而且完全在线无需安装,特别适合快速验证想法和协作开发。我在使用中发现它的响应速度很快,界面也很直观,对于提升工作效率确实有帮助。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
创建一个对比项目,分别使用Cursor免费版和传统IDE(如VS Code)完成相同的开发任务(例如实现一个简单的REST API)。记录以下数据:1. 代码编写时间;2. 调试时间;3. 代码质量评分。使用Python(Flask)或Node.js实现,并生成详细的对比报告,突出Cursor免费版在效率上的优势。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/21 0:45:26

MySQL一共查看有多少页?

在 MySQL InnoDB 中,“页”(Page)是存储的最小物理单位(默认 16KB),要查看数据库总页数,需从 表空间文件(.ibd) 或 InnoDB 内部元数据 获取。一、方法 1:通过…

作者头像 李华
网站建设 2026/5/23 15:31:39

用Wiki.js快速验证产品文档方案:1小时MVP实践

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Wiki.js的MVP原型,用于某SaaS产品的帮助中心:1. 自动生成5个核心功能文档框架 2. 模拟用户问答模块 3. 集成产品截图自动上传功能 4. 基本的访问数…

作者头像 李华
网站建设 2026/5/22 6:13:21

小白必看:系统注册错误简单解决指南

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个面向非技术用户的系统注册错误解决向导,用户只需输入错误信息(如YOU CAN USE SUBSCR),工具即可提供图文并茂的解决步骤&…

作者头像 李华
网站建设 2026/5/20 22:36:31

AI助力openEuler图形界面安装:一键自动化配置指南

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个openEuler图形界面自动安装助手,要求:1. 自动检测系统硬件配置和当前环境 2. 根据检测结果智能推荐最适合的桌面环境(GNOME/KDE等) 3. 生成完整的安…

作者头像 李华
网站建设 2026/5/20 12:17:40

Python 3.11新特性实战:下载并体验性能提升

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个性能对比工具,自动下载安装Python 3.11和前一版本,运行相同的基准测试代码(如计算斐波那契数列、数据处理等),收…

作者头像 李华